dc.description.abstract 3H- and 2H4-versions of the hypoxia-activated pre-prodrug PR-104 [2-[(2-bromoethyl)-2,4-dinitro-6-[[[2-(phosphonooxy)ethyl]amino]carbonyl]anilino]ethyl methanesulfonate], labelled in the ethylcarboxamide side chain, have been prepared, respectively, by [3H]NaBH4 reduction of a precursor late stage aldehyde, and by late stage incorporation of deuterium with 2-amino[1,1,2,2-2H4]ethanol. en
